Classroom Etiquette
• Toilet breaks should be taken before or after class or during class breaks.
• Food & drink, including gum, are not to be consumed in class, except bottled water.
• Mobile phones should be set on silent and should not be used in class except when
instructed by the lecturer.
• Laptops are only to be used for the note-taking activities.
• Please kindly dispose of rubbish in the bins provided.

Classroom Conduct
Academic communities exist to facilitate the process of acquiring and exchanging knowledge
and understanding, to enhance the personal and intellectual development of its members, and
to advance the interests of society. Essential to this mission is that all members of the
University Community are safe and free to engage in a civil process of teaching and learning
through their experiences both inside and outside the classroom. Accordingly, no student
should engage in any form of behavior that interferes with the academic or educational
process, compromises the personal safety or well-being of another, or disrupts the
